Welcome to Burgess ...

Burgess is located in Northumberland County<1>.

While we don't have a date for the founding of Burgess, you might consider that their post office opened in 1950.

Burgess is 90 feet [27 m] above sea level.<2>.

Time Zone: Burgess lies in the Eastern Time Zone (EST/EDT) and observes daylight saving time

Area Codes for Burgess: 804 & 686<3>

Communities Also Named Burgess ...

Using our Gazetteer, we found that there are two Virginia communities named Burgess: This one is located in Northumberland County and the other is located in Dinwiddie County.

Beyond Virginia, there are 16 communities that are also named Burgess - they are located in Alabama, California, Georgia, Illinois, Kansas (2), Kentucky, Michigan, Mississippi, Missouri, North Carolina, North Dakota, South Carolina, Tennessee and Texas.

<3>When there's a risk of an area code running out of phone numbers, an 'Overlay Area Code' is created that has the same geographic boundaries as the existing area code. In this case, the 804 code has been Overlayed with the 686 area code. New phone numbers in the Burgess area will be assigned with one of these codes: 804 or 686. As a result, placing a call in the Burgess area will require 10-digit dialing (where you enter both the area code and then the phone number).
